Peru dispatches LNG cargo to China

Peru’s only natural gas liquefaction and export facility at Pampa Melchorita shipped a cargo to China.

According to the shipping data by the state-owned Perupetro, the 2014-built LNG carrier Solaris departed from the facility on July 23.

Perupetro has not revealed the exact destination of the cargo, only the third cargo Solaris picked up at Peru’s LNG facility.

This is the second cargo dispatched in 2016 and only the fourth ever cargo shipped from Peru to China.

With the latest cargo, the 4.45 mtpa LNG export facility shipped 341 vessels in total, since it started operations in June 2010.
